Japan Ballistic Protection Market Insights Forecasts to 2035

  • The Japan Ballistic Protection Market Size Was Estimated USD 312.4 Million in 2025
  • The Market Size is Expected to Grow at a CAGR of around 5.84% from 2025 to 2035
  • The Japan Ballistic Protection Market Size is Expected to rise around USD 551.2 Million by 2035

 

Notable Insights for the Japan Ballistic Protection Market

  • Based on the Segmentation by Product Type, it can be observed that the Body Armor & Personal Protective Equipment segment is taking lead in Japan Ballistic Protection Market in 2025, holding almost 48% of the total market share due to growing use of high-strength tactical vests in military modernization, defense forces upgrades and tactical law enforcement operations.
  • Based on the Segmentation by Application, it can be seen that Military & Homeland Security segment held a market share of about 64% in Japan Ballistic Protection Market in 2025, mainly driven by growing demands for defense modernization, national security protocols and advanced law enforcement protective gear.
  • The global revenue of Mitsubishi Heavy Industries, Ltd. in fiscal year 2025 stood at nearly $32.4 billion backed by growing demands for advanced defense vehicles, aerospace engineering equipment, and tactical combat protection components.

Recent Developments:

In November 2025, Teijin Limited introduced next-generation ultra-lightweight aramid fibers integrated with advanced composite matrices for military body armor and individual protective vests.

In March 2026, Toray Industries, Inc. launched advanced ballistic protective textile configurations optimized for light armored vehicles, tactical law enforcement shielding, and flexible aircraft structural hardening shields.
